EXPERIMENT 1: CALCULATING MEAN USING SPSS
Learning Outcomes:
Calculating Mean Using SPSS
AIM:
To calculate Mean of the given data using SPSS.
ALGORITHM:
STEP 1: Open SPSS software 20.0.
STEP 2: In the ‘Variable View” create Marks variable.
STEP 3: Click and select “Data View”.
STEP 4: Type the marks of the students in the
STEP 5: Click on Analyze><Descriptive Statistics><Frequencies
STEP 6 Select the marks and add to Variable list in “Frequency” Dialogue Box and then click on “Statistics”
button.
STEP 7: In “Frequencies: Statistics” dialogue box select “Mean” in the Central Tendency Menu. Then Click
on “Continue” and “OK”
STEP 8 The solution tables and report will be generated.

EXPERIMENT 2: CALCULATING MEDIAN USING SPSS
Learning Outcomes: Calculating Median Using SPSS
AIM: To calculate Median of the given data using SPSS
ALGORITHM:
STEP 1: Open SPSS software 20.0.
STEP 2: In the ‘Variable View” create Age variable.
STEP 3: Click and select “Data View”.
STEP 4: Type the age of the students in the Age column.
STEP 5: Click on <Analyze><Descriptive Statistics><Frequencies>
STEP 6: Select the marks and add to Variable list in “Frequency” Dialogue Box and then click on “Statistics”
button.
STEP 7: In “Frequencies: Statistics” dialogue box select “Median” in the Central Tendency Menu. Then Click on
“Continue” and “OK”
STEP 8: The solution tables and report will be generated.
